在互联网世界中,FTP(File Transfer Protocol)服务器是文件传输的重要工具。无论是个人用户还是企业,FTP服务器的传输速度都直接影响到工作效率。那么,如何轻松测出FTP服务器的传输速度,以及有哪些优化技巧呢?本文将为你一一揭晓。
一、测试FTP服务器传输速度的方法
1. 使用在线FTP速度测试工具
首先,你可以尝试使用一些在线FTP速度测试工具。这些工具通常操作简单,只需输入FTP服务器的地址、端口、用户名和密码,即可进行测试。以下是一些常用的在线FTP速度测试工具:
- Speedtest.net:这是一个全球性的网络速度测试网站,提供FTP速度测试服务。
- Fast.com:由Google推出的网络速度测试工具,同样支持FTP速度测试。
2. 使用本地FTP客户端
如果你希望获得更精确的测试结果,可以使用本地FTP客户端进行测试。以下是一些常用的FTP客户端:
- FileZilla:一款开源的FTP客户端,功能强大,操作简单。
- WinSCP:一款支持SFTP和FTP的客户端,界面简洁,功能丰富。
使用本地FTP客户端测试速度的方法如下:
- 打开FTP客户端,输入FTP服务器的地址、端口、用户名和密码。
- 进入FTP服务器后,选择一个较大的文件进行下载或上传。
- 观察下载或上传过程中的速度,即可得到FTP服务器的传输速度。
二、优化FTP服务器传输速度的技巧
1. 选择合适的FTP服务器软件
市面上有很多FTP服务器软件,如Serv-U、FileZilla Server等。选择一款性能稳定的FTP服务器软件,有助于提高传输速度。
2. 调整FTP服务器配置
- 启用被动模式:在FTP客户端和服务器之间建立连接时,被动模式可以避免防火墙和NAT设备对FTP连接的限制,从而提高传输速度。
- 调整最大连接数:合理设置最大连接数,可以避免过多客户端同时连接导致服务器性能下降。
- 优化磁盘I/O:提高磁盘读写速度,可以显著提升FTP服务器的传输速度。
3. 使用压缩技术
对于需要传输大量文件的场景,可以使用压缩技术来减小文件体积,从而提高传输速度。一些FTP服务器软件支持内置的压缩功能,如Serv-U。
4. 部署缓存服务器
对于访问量较大的FTP服务器,可以部署缓存服务器,将频繁访问的文件缓存到内存或硬盘上,从而减少对原FTP服务器的访问压力,提高传输速度。
5. 使用CDN加速
对于全球范围内的FTP服务器,可以使用CDN(内容分发网络)来加速文件传输。CDN可以将文件分发到全球各地的节点,用户访问时从最近的节点获取数据,从而降低延迟,提高传输速度。
通过以上方法,你可以轻松测出FTP服务器的传输速度,并采取相应措施进行优化。希望本文对你有所帮助!